Civil War Records of John N. Haynes

Service

Co. Regiment/Ship From To Residence Occupation Notes
E 26th MVI Private; enl. Sept. 20, 1861; must. Oct. 18, 1861; re-enlist. Jan. 1, 1864 as Corpl., prom. Sergt. Jan 1, 1865 must. out Aug. 26, 1865 Sudbury farmer age 18
Source:  MASSCW, 3: 90.
